Hello everyone!
First post here!

I’m Mateus, watch lover (especially Omega Speedmaster) and I would appreciate any info about the UG below!

As far as I know, it’s from 1936 to 1938 (according to the serial number). Unfortunetly the caseback was polished, so there is no reference number.
It is a Uni-Compax with caliber 285.

Hi Mateus, welcome to the forum. In the third photo you posted, the fit between the mid case and case back looks completely wrong. The caseback appears significantly smaller diameter. I would want to clarify this issue before considering a purchase. Also, the chronograph sweep hand looks wrong.
